Full StorySo, I was gifted a nepenthes this weekend. It's a very nice plant, but it suffered from mistreatment before it found its way to me. I'm wondering how worried I should be about it. It has been watered only twice in the past two weeks, and both times with hard water. It wasn't getting much sunlight, and I have no idea how much it has been able to eat, if at all.
The tag on the plant is broken, but I'm 90% sure it says it's a spathulata x veitchii "Judith Finn". The only really informative website I have been able to find talks about the "Red Stripe" hybrid (http://www.nepenthesaroundthehouse.com/nspathulataxveitchii.htm)
I didn't know I was getting this plant, so I'm not really set up to take care of it. Is there any information people could add in addition to the website above? Perhaps care tips on this particular hybrid? What should my top priority be to make sure the plant survives after its mistreatment?
